Miranda Kerr regards her KORA Organics Noni juice skincare range to be “like food for the skin”.

The Victoria’s Secret model struggled to find a skincare product that worked well before she created her cosmetics line – which features solutions made from natural ingredients such as rose-hip oil and pomegranate – and she finds Noni fruit a useful tool to use on the affects of sunburn.

She said: “I was looking for an organic product that really worked for me, but I couldn’t find one. I used to put it on my skin if I had a pimple or sunburn. It’s like food for the skin.”

The 28-year-old beauty – who has a 11-month-old son Flynn with her husband Orlando Bloom – admits she was a “guinea pig” for Kora by trying out every product in a bid to find something to treat her feet.

She added on her KORA Organics blog: “I was really the guinea pig for Kora; I tested everything. Being on my heels all the time, I wanted to create a cream to put on after a long day. And it doesn’t hurt that my husband, Orlando, is very good at massaging it into my feet.”

Jennifer Lopez’s beauty routine has suffered since she became a mother.

The singer-and-actress – who has three-year-old twins Max and Emme with husband Marc Anthony – revealed she never gets a minute to herself anymore and barely even has time to have a bath alone without the kids wanting her attention.

She told Britain’s HELLO! magazine: “It can be hard. Sometimes it’s like literally I’m taking a bath and Max is off with the clothes and in the tub with me or in the shower. You don’t have a minute by yourself. Go to the bathroom? Baby standing right there. I’m like ‘Go outside.’ Emme’s like, ‘No way’. So yeah it’s tough.”

Jennifer has previously admitted her famously toned stomach is proving difficult to maintain since having children.

She explained: “I’ve always been athletic and really enjoyed that. And I’ve never been a big eater.

“But since I had the babies, it’s been harder. Your body does change. Not too drastically, but I definitely have to work harder and watch what I eat more.

“I’ve never had to work on my stomach before – it was like, concave, I was a lucky person – but since the babies, I do. I really have to work on it.”

Cheryl Cole takes two hours to get ready for a red carpet event.

The stunning singer says she likes to take her time when she goes to glamorous events as she wants to look her best as well as really enjoying the process.

She said: “I don’t think I’m a high-maintenance girl once I’m out and about, it’s getting ready that’s the problem – it takes me a couple of hours to get red carpet ready. But I love the process of going from wet hair to the end result.”

However, it doesn’t matter whether Cheryl is hitting the red carpet or just going out for drinks with friends, there are certain beauty items she always uses.

When asked what she carries in her handbag, the 27-year-old beauty – who is the face of cosmetics firm L’Oreal – told Britain’s Hello! magazine: “I always have Glam shine lip gloss because it’s easy to put on and you don’t need a mirror, which is handy because I always forget to have a mirror in my bag.

“I carry Telescopic, the mascara I use, and my perfume, which I change all the time. At the moment I use a Jo Malone one, Nectarine and Honey. And a hairbrush.”

Tyra Banks gets up three hours early so she has time to work out and put on her make-up.

The 37-year-old model-and-television presenter is currently studying at Harvard Business School and admitted she rises at 4.45am in order to get ready to meet her study group at 7.30am every morning.

She explained: “I have to work out and eat breakfast beforehand and get ready and be a female. But in the end, I never would have had it any other way. I have made life-long friends among my classmates.”

Meanwhile the busy entrepreneur has today (15.03.11) launched her own beauty and style website, TypeF, where women can input their vital statistic and every time they log on, are greeted with content matched to their physical characteristics

Tyra explained to USA Today: “We decided to keep a blank slate for women to fill in what that F means to them. It’s done with humor and fun. It’s a very specific voice. TypeF is saying, ‘No, you are good enough. You deserve to wear that trend too.’”

Sarah Harding has electric facials to stop her from getting spots.

The Girls Aloud singer keeps her complexion blemish-free with a special beauty treatment from cosmetic company Guinot which uses an electrical current to treat your skin.

She said: “The Guinot facials are amazing. They do an amazing Micro-Derm facial that has this electrical current that runs through your skin. It’s magnetic and makes this buzzing noise. It really helps with your spots and balances out your skin.”

The 29-year-old star doesn’t only pamper her face, she also uses hot stones to keep her body looking great.

She added: “I also love a good massage – especially with hot stones. I love everything about spas and spending days getting pampered.”

Sarah – who is engaged to DJ Tom Crane – is taking her beauty regime more seriously the older she gets because she wants to stay looking young.

She said: “I’ve started looking after myself a bit more than I used to. I’m getting regular facials and massages, trying to eat well – that sort of thing . When you’re in the public eye you’re always going to scrutinise yourself. You want to look a certain way and try to maintain that and it’s difficult.”
